Considering a Psychiatrist?

Navigating the world of mental health care can feel overwhelming. There are many different types of professionals who can assist you, and choosing the right one could be the daunting task. If you're experiencing symptoms that seem severe or persistent, a psychiatrist may be the best option for your needs. Psychiatrists are medical doctors who focus on diagnosing and treating mental health disorders. They have the ability to prescribe medication, as well as provide therapy.

Understanding Depression and Finding Treatment

Depression is a serious mental health illness. It causes persistent feelings of sadness, hopelessness, and loss of motivation in activities once considered pleasurable. These experiences can impact various aspects of daily living, including work, relationships, and overall quality of life.

It is important to find professional treatment if you feel symptoms of depression. A qualified mental health practitioner can provide a proper diagnosis and create an individualized treatment approach.

Treatment for depression often involves a combination of therapies, such as counseling, medication, and lifestyle changes.
